Things to do for free in Cape Town

As I’m in the process of planning (and paying!) for my wedding, I find myself unusually broke most times of the month these days. Resultantly, I have found tons of things to do in Cape Town that costs nothing and simply have these share them. Cape Town offers loads of outdoor activities with the beautiful Table Mountain (just been confirmed as one of the New 7 Wonders of Nature!) in our back garden, the beach and forests in such close proximity. Here are some of my favourites: Seapoint Promenade is a popular meeting place for Capetonians. work and play in Cape Town

You can work AND play in Cape Town!

There are some places that we naturally classify as ‘holiday’ places and other places we associate with ‘work’. It seems to be a bit of a black and white scenario with very few grey areas where we immediately think of the place as one that will equally well host both your ‘holiday’ and ‘work’ lives…  you feel like that? Cape Town is often referred to as a ‘holiday’ city, with Johannesburg being known as the career maker.
